Fabrication, optical properties and LD-pumped 2.7 μm laser performance of low Er3+ concentration doped Lu2O3 transparent ceramics
چکیده انگلیسی


• High-quality transparent Er:Lu2O3 ceramics were fabricated by using hot isostatic pressing.
• The in-line transmittance at 600 nm and 1300 nm were about 80% and 83%, respectively.
• Room temperature CW laser operation of diode pumped 3 at.% Er:Lu2O3 ceramic laser at 2.7 μm was demonstrated.

Transparent Er:Lu2O3 ceramics were fabricated by the solid-state reaction method and vacuum sintering followed by hot isostatic pressing. The micrograph of the Er:Lu2O3 transparent ceramics exhibited a pore-free structure with the average grain size of ∼2 μm. The in-line transmittance at 600 nm and 1300 nm were about 80% and 83%, respectively. The absorption, emission spectra and the decay lifetimes of Er:Lu2O3 ceramics were investigated. The 3 at.% Er:Lu2O3 ceramics were pumped by 967 nm InGaAs laser diodes. A maximum output power of 189 mW at 2.7 μm was obtained with a corresponding slope efficiency of 2.16%.
